The Machine Operator I must have excellent mechanical abilities, troubleshooting skills, and be highly motivated to be able to learn and perform independently.

Major responsibilities include but are not limited to:

  • Follow production procedures to ensure safety, quality, and production demands are met.
    1. Follow documented work instructions and accurately document relevant operational information as required.
    2. Trouble shoot technical issues and identify the root cause for the automation line not performing to specification.
    3. Critically think and solve problems, having a detail-oriented outlook to follow complex instructions.
    4. Assists with RCA of department inefficiencies, developing and implementing corrections.
    5. Team involvement and interaction to improve equipment functionality and improved efficiencies.
  • Equipment care routines and operation
    1. Respond to machines faults by observing potential fault causes, reacting to faults, and recovering machine if fault occurs
    2. Input or correct part tracking information into machine controls for proper operation.
    3. Diagnosis base level issues and safely reset/restart the equipment.
    4. Monitor materials levels and replenishes as required to ensure effective operation of automated equipment.
    5. Perform preventative maintenance as needed to ensure continuous operation of equipment. Visually inspects and tests machinery and robots for proper operation.
    6. Complete and maintain TPM logs.
  • Quality standards
    1. Verifies settings by measuring positions, first-run part, and sample workpieces, adhering to standards.
    2. Use instruments and gauges to perform measurements and make informed decisions or actions based on data collected.
  • All other duties as assigned by management

Requirements:

  • A high school diploma/GED is preferred.
  • Previous machine operator experience or comparable education is preferred.
  • Must have previous powder coating experience.
  • Good communication skills (oral and written)
  • Basic computer skills are required.
  • Must be goal oriented with a high degree of enthusiasm and focused on enhancing product quality, reducing equipment downtime, prolonging asset life cycles, optimizing equipment performance, and increasing production efficiencies.
